Incumbent U.S. Rep. Jim Baird dominates trader consensus at 85% implied probability for the IN-04 Republican primary on May 5, bolstered by his established fundraising—nearly $140,000 raised recently—and history of winning the 2024 primary with 64% amid incumbency advantages in this GOP-leaning district. President Donald Trump's endorsement of Baird on April 14 has further entrenched his lead in the final weeks, reflecting skin-in-the-game bets on his resilience against challenges. State Rep. Craig Haggard holds second at 20.5% after key endorsements like Attorney General Todd Rokita's in late March, positioning him as the primary alternative, while businessman John Piper lingers at 0.9% with limited traction. Upcoming early voting could influence turnout among key Republican blocs.
